I used to have trouble with Insurance Fraud in III. The I figured out that if you get a running jump and ragodoll before you hit the vehicles, then you get way more damage. Enough that you'll bounce off of even parked cars. Do this to a line of incoming traffic, and it'll be like they all hit you even if they slammed the breaks. Its also important to keep track of the stop lights on the bigger intersections, but the above trick was more than enough for me.

because upgrades add up.

first you're likely to get wallrun with expends no stamina at all and lets it regenerate, then you're likely to get the ability to glide, which DOES cost stamina but generally not a whole lot, and ultimately, you're going to get stamina upgrades that massively increase how long you can use sprint related superpowers, untill finally you get unlimited sprint.

cars have to mind traffic, buildings, invincible lamp-posts and the like, can be blown up, are slower (even before the sprint speed upgrade), and are weird to control, and no longer have a radio you can only listen to while in them.
